What is NYC ZR § 128-053?

Quick Answer

This section outlines the applicability of Article VI, Chapter 2 regarding special regulations in the North Waterfront Subdistrict of the Special St. George District. It specifies that certain provisions do not apply to publicly accessible waterfront open space but do apply to developments and alterations as modified by special permits. Applies to property developers and owners in the specified subdistrict.

§ 128-053 Applicability of Article VI, Chapter 2

ZR § 128-053

The provisions of Article VI, Chapter 2 (Special Regulations Applying in the Waterfront Area), shall apply in the North Waterfront Subdistrict of the Special St. George District, as modified in this Chapter. In such Subdistrict, such provisions shall not apply to improvements to the publicly accessible waterfront open space, or to developments, enlargements, alterations and changes of use permitted pursuant to Section 128-61 (Special Permit for North Waterfront Sites). However, the regulations of Section 62-31 (Bulk Computations on Waterfront Zoning Lots) shall apply to such developments, enlargements, alterations and changes of use, as modified pursuant to such special permit. In addition, the special requirements for visual corridors set forth in Section 128-43 (Visual Corridors in the North Waterfront Subdistrict) shall apply.
